Where does “ceruzafaragó” come from?

ceruzafaragó (Hungarian) comes from Hungarian ceruza, from Latin cērussa, from Latin cēra — wax, beeswax, honeycomb.

ceruzafaragó (Hungarian): pencil sharpener
